Harnessing Solar Power in Electronics Design: Integrating solar power into electronics design involves incorporating photovoltaic cells into various devices and systems to harness sunlight and convert it into electricity. This approach allows for more energy-efficient and environmentally friendly solutions across a wide range of applications, from portable gadgets to smart home appliances. One of the key advantages of incorporating solar power into electronics design is its ability to provide a renewable source of energy that can help reduce reliance on traditional fossil fuels. By utilizing solar energy, devices can operate more sustainably, leading to long-term cost savings and environmental benefits. Embedded Systems and Solar Power Integration: In the realm of embedded systems, the integration of solar power opens up new possibilities for creating smart and energy-efficient solutions. Embedded systems are specialized computing devices designed to perform specific tasks within larger systems, making them ideal candidates for integrating solar power technologies. By incorporating solar panels into embedded systems, devices can operate autonomously and reduce their dependency on external power sources. This is particularly relevant in remote or off-grid locations where access to electricity may be limited or unreliable. Furthermore, the use of solar power in embedded systems can enhance their performance and durability, making them more resilient to environmental conditions.
